It’s some of the densest, Pauliest, grittiest stuff we find in the New
Testament, but chapter 3 of his letter to the church in Galatia is where
Paul gets right to it: the entire story, the whole point, every bit of the
law and the covenant show that it was always faith that He asked for.
From the beginning, He was a God who wanted to dwell among His people, and
His plans for their rescue never changed.
